One by One - Season 1

Season 1
Episodes

We Called in the Experts
Donald Turner returns to his home town to work as assistant to the local vet. It is difficult enough to adjust to a new job, but when your first patient is an elephant with 'the skitters'...

Nature's Great Masterpiece
Donald Turner 's success rating isn't very high in the zoo world - and it is not improved when he is recalled to treat Mary, the elephant - only this time for toothache ...

They Shoot Tigers in India
Donald Turner's distress at his own helplessness with zoo animals is once more tested when Rajah, the tiger, becomes ill ...

Silver Linings
A pleasant walk, a rainstorm and another dead zoo animal. Is it lightning or something more sinister ...?

Pasture's New
One more failure and a reminder of the past convinces Donald where his new life lies ...

Time and Motion
Donald is getting used to being called out to strange kinds of animals. But what can anyone do when the owner is convinced of a cure ...

A Long Weekend
Every little helps - including hypnosis when dealing with wild animals. But help in feeding can lead to unwanted results....

Doctor's Orders
Things get out of hand when a vet is mistaken for a doctor and a doctor is mistaken for a vet....

A Woman's Touch
Donald acquires an anaesthetic dart-gun and uses it to good effect, but there are some cases which require a little understanding ...

Ends and Beginnings
A leopard hunt, an elephant with a tumour and a tragedy result in a change of direction for Don ...

The Terror
The Terror is an American anthology television series exploring historical speculative fiction based on true events.
The series is named after Dan Simmons's 2007 novel, which serves as the basis for the first season and is a fictionalized account of Captain Sir John Franklin's lost expedition to the Arctic in 1845–1848.
The second season, subtitled Infamy, bears no relation to the book or first season and is mostly set in an American-run Japanese internment camp during World War II.
